Young Americans Center for Financial Education on Wednesday named longtime Denver banker Matt Lynett as its new president and chief executive.

Lynett, a former president of Wells Fargo Bank, will begin leading the nonprofit on Monday. He takes over from Barbara Danbom, who in February announced she would step down to help care for her aging parents.

During a news conference, Lynett outlined his vision for the nearly 20-year-old organization, which seeks to promote financial education through an array of initiatives. The center is also home to Young Americans Bank, the nation’s only bank exclusively for youngsters.

“This could be a wonderful model on a national basis,” said Lynett, referring to nascent plans to expand programs to other parts of the U.S. “That is a goal.”

Lynett suggested rolling out programs in New Mexico, where the nonprofit’s founder, Bill Daniels, spent part of his youth.

“Why wouldn’t we take a peek at Albuquerque and see what’s going on?” Lynett said.

Daniels, the Denver cable television pioneer who died in 2000, garnered national attention when he started Young Americans Bank. The financial institution now has $14 million in assets and 14,000 customers.

Lynett, 58, holds degrees from Manhattan College in New York and the University of Colorado Graduate School of Banking. He was chairman of the Mile High United Way’s 2005 fundraising campaign.

He was chosen from a pool of 80 applicants for the post, said Linda Childears, the center’s former CEO. Childears is president and chief executive of the Daniels Fund, one of the Rocky Mountain region’s largest charitable foundations.

“He was the clear choice,” said Childears, citing Lynett’s experience in banking, nonprofits and fundraising. “He brings everything to the table.”
